Pay-Per-Use (PPU) Model
The Pay-Per-Use (PPU) model is the most common pricing structure for Tesla Supercharging. With PPU, you pay for the electricity you use, measured in kilowatt-hours (kWh). The cost per kWh varies depending on your location and the type of Supercharger you’re using. On average, Tesla Supercharging costs between $0.25 and $0.30 per kWh in the United States.
Here’s a rough estimate of how much it would cost to charge your Tesla using the PPU model:
Tesla Model | Battery Size (kWh) | Estimated Cost to Charge (PPU) |
---|---|---|
Model 3 Long Range | 75 kWh | $18.75 – $22.50 |
Model S Long Range | 100 kWh | $25.00 – $30.00 |
Model X Long Range | 100 kWh | $25.00 – $30.00 |

Pay-Per-Use Supercharging Costs
For Tesla owners who do not have unlimited Supercharging, pay-per-use Supercharging is the default option. The cost of pay-per-use Supercharging varies by location and is typically measured in kilowatt-hours (kWh). In the United States, the average cost of Supercharging is around $0.25 per kWh.
Here’s a breakdown of the estimated costs of Supercharging a Tesla based on the vehicle’s battery size:
Tesla Model | Battery Size (kWh) | Estimated Supercharging Cost (80% charge) |
---|---|---|
Tesla Model 3 | 50-75 kWh | $12.50-$18.75 |
Tesla Model S | 75-100 kWh | $18.75-$25.00 |
Tesla Model X | 75-100 kWh | $18.75-$25.00 |
Tesla Model Y | 50-75 kWh | $12.50-$18.75 |
Keep in mind that these estimates are based on the average cost of Supercharging in the United States and may vary depending on your location and the specific Supercharger station you use.
Unlimited Supercharging Costs
For Tesla owners who have unlimited Supercharging, there is no additional cost for using the Supercharger network. Unlimited Supercharging is typically included with the purchase of a new Tesla or available as an add-on for certain models, such as the Model S and Model X.
However, it’s essential to note that unlimited Supercharging is not truly unlimited. Tesla’s terms and conditions state that unlimited Supercharging is intended for long-distance travel and not for daily driving. Tesla monitors Supercharger usage and may limit or revoke unlimited Supercharging privileges if they determine that an owner is using the network excessively for daily driving.
